La. R.S. 14 § 14:92.1: Encouraging or contributing to child delinquency, dependency, or neglect; penalty; suspension of sentence; definitions
What this law says, in plain English
A parent, guardian, or other person who encourages, causes, or contributes to a child's delinquency, dependency, or neglect may be fined up to $1,000, imprisoned for up to six months, or both.
